Title of dissertation: CHILDREN’S STORYTELLING TECHNOLOGIES: DIFFERENCES IN ELABORATION AND RECALL Angela Boltman, Doctor of Philosophy, 2001 Dissertation directed by: Professor Allison Druin College of Education, Human Development Institute of Advanced Computer Studies This study examined the elaboration and recall of children’s stories through analysis of the content and structure of children’s retelling of a well-known wordless story book,...
